Hands Off Warning

Everton have rejected an audacious bid of just £12m from RB Leipzig for Ademola Lookman, issuing a hands off warning in the process.

Lookman spent the second half of the 2017/18 season on loan at RB Leipzig after he became a bit-part cog in then Sam Allardyce’s squad and the German club.

Director of football Marcel Brands and new manager Marco Silva see the young winger as an important part of the Everton squad this season and will not entertain bids.

Brands has already spoken publicly of his admiration for Lookman and said he attempted to sign him while sporting director of PSV Eindhoven.
